In a significant shift within Japan's cryptocurrency treasury landscape, Quantum Solutions has lost its position as the nation's leading Ethereum (ETH) holder. The company's latest move involved selling an additional $1.9 million worth of ETH, further eroding its once-dominant treasury and triggering a reshuffling of the country's corporate crypto rankings.

The Latest Sale and Its Impact

Quantum Solutions, a firm that had previously carved out a niche as a major ETH accumulator, executed another substantial sell-off, offloading roughly $1.9 million in Ethereum. This transaction marks the latest in a series of disposals that have seen the company's ETH reserves dwindle over recent months.

The cumulative effect of these sales has been dramatic. Once the undisputed top ETH treasury in Japan, Quantum Solutions has now been dethroned. Industry observers note that the company's strategic pivot away from Ethereum may reflect broader market conditions or a shift in its corporate investment strategy, though the firm has not publicly elaborated on its reasoning.
